In today's world, debt is a reality for many people. Whether it is credit card debt, medical bills, or student loans, it can feel overwhelming and suffocating. Many people struggle to make ends meet and find themselves trapped in a cycle of debt. However, there is hope for those struggling with debt through debt relief programs.
Debt relief programs are designed to help individuals and families reduce or eliminate their debt, providing a fresh start and a path towards financial stability. These programs come in various forms, including debt management plans, debt settlement, and debt consolidation. While each program may have its specific benefits, there are several common positive outcomes that can be experienced through debt relief programs.
One of the biggest benefits of debt relief programs is the reduction of stress and anxiety. Debt can be a significant source of stress for many people, and it can have negative effects on mental health. The constant worry and pressure of managing debt can be overwhelming and can lead to sleepless nights and constant anxiety. Debt relief programs provide a way to reduce this stress by offering a plan to pay off debts and a way to manage them more effectively. This, in turn, can improve mental well-being and give individuals a sense of control over their finances.
Another positive benefit of debt relief programs is the reduction of debt. By enrolling in a debt management plan or settlement program, individuals can often lower their outstanding balance. Debt management plans work by negotiating with creditors to lower interest rates and possibly reduce the overall amount owed. On the other hand, debt settlement programs negotiate with creditors to accept a lump-sum payment that is less than the total amount owed. Both of these options can significantly reduce the amount of debt owed, making it easier to manage and pay off in the long run.
Debt relief programs can also improve credit scores. With a debt management plan or settlement program, individuals can make consistent monthly payments towards their debts, which positively impacts their credit score. Additionally, by paying off or reducing the amount of debt owed, it can also improve the individual's debt-to-income ratio, which is a critical factor in credit scoring. As individuals make progress towards paying off their debts, their credit score can continue to rise, opening up more opportunities for loans and credit in the future.
Furthermore, debt relief programs provide individuals with financial education and resources to help them avoid falling back into debt in the future. Through these programs, individuals can learn how to create a budget, effectively manage their money, and make sound financial decisions. They can also get advice and support from financial experts, who can guide them towards a more secure financial future.
